如何查看redis缓存

worktile 其他 14

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要查看Redis缓存,你可以使用以下几种方法:

    1. 使用Redis命令行界面(CLI):Redis提供了一个命令行界面(CLI),可以直接与Redis进行交互。你可以在终端中运行命令redis-cli来启动CLI,并通过命令来查看Redis缓存。常用的命令有:

      • keys *:查看所有的缓存键
      • get <key>:获取指定键的值
      • hgetall <hash-key>:获取指定哈希键的所有字段和值
      • smembers <set-key>:获取指定集合键的所有成员
      • zrange <zset-key> 0 -1:获取指定有序集合键的所有成员
    2. 使用Redis可视化工具:除了使用命令行界面外,你还可以使用一些可视化工具来查看Redis缓存,这些工具提供了更友好的界面和更丰富的功能。常见的Redis可视化工具有Redis Desktop Manager和Redis Insight。

    3. 使用编程语言的Redis客户端:如果你使用的是某个编程语言,并已经在代码中集成了Redis客户端,你可以通过客户端提供的方法来查询Redis缓存。不同的编程语言有不同的Redis客户端库,你可以根据自己的需要选择合适的库进行查询操作。

    无论使用哪种方法,你需要先确保Redis服务器正在运行,并且你具有正确的访问权限。另外,记得定期清理过期的缓存数据,以保持Redis的性能和可用性。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    要查看redis缓存,可以使用以下方法:

    1. 使用redis-cli:redis-cli是redis自带的命令行工具,可以用来与redis服务器进行交互。可以通过运行redis-cli命令进入交互模式,并使用命令来查看缓存。例如,可以使用命令"keys * "来查看所有的key,使用"get keyName"来获取指定key的值。

    2. 使用Redis Desktop Manager:Redis Desktop Manager是一个图形化的redis管理工具,可以提供更直观和便捷的方式来查看缓存。可以连接到redis服务器,并通过界面来查看所有的key和对应的值,还可以进行其他操作如删除、修改等。

    3. 使用命令行工具redis-stat:redis-stat是一个命令行工具,用来实时监控和分析redis服务器的性能和状态。可以通过运行redis-stat命令来查看缓存的相关信息,如内存使用量、命中率、连接数等。

    4. 使用Redis命令:redis提供了一系列命令来操作和查询缓存。可以使用命令"KEYS pattern"来查看所有满足指定模式的key,使用命令"GET key"来获取指定key的值,还可以使用"SCAN cursor MATCH pattern"命令来进行更灵活的查询。

    5. 使用程序接口:如果是在应用程序中需要查看redis缓存,可以使用redis的各种客户端库来实现。根据编程语言的不同,有各种语言的redis客户端库可供选择。通过这些库,可以连接到redis服务器,并通过相关方法来获取和处理缓存数据。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    查看Redis缓存可以通过多种方式进行操作,包括使用Redis客户端工具、通过命令行或使用编程语言的Redis客户端库等。下面将具体介绍这些不同的方法和操作流程。

    一、使用Redis客户端工具查看Redis缓存

    1. 安装Redis客户端工具:
      首先需要安装Redis客户端工具,比如Redis Desktop Manager、RedisPlus-Plus、Redis Commander等。可以根据具体需求选择合适的工具进行下载和安装。

    2. 连接到Redis服务器:
      打开Redis客户端工具,并在工具界面中点击“连接”按钮。输入Redis服务器的地址和端口号(默认为127.0.0.1和6379),还可以输入密码(如果设置了密码)。点击“连接”按钮,连接到Redis服务器。

    3. 查看Redis缓存:
      工具界面中会显示已连接的Redis服务器的相关信息。点击“Keys”选项卡,可以查看已存储的所有键。点击某个键,可以查看该键对应的值以及其他相关信息。

    二、通过命令行查看Redis缓存

    1. 安装Redis:
      首先需要在本地环境中安装Redis服务器。可以从Redis官网(https://redis.io/download)下载所需版本的Redis,并按照官方文档进行安装和配置。

    2. 启动Redis服务器:
      在命令行中通过执行redis-server命令启动Redis服务器。如果Redis服务器已正确启动,命令行会显示相关的启动信息。

    3. 使用命令行工具:
      在命令行中执行redis-cli命令可以进入Redis命令行工具。如果Redis服务器已正确启动且端口号为默认的6379,可以直接执行该命令。

    4. 查看Redis缓存:
      在Redis命令行工具中,可以使用各种Redis命令来查看缓存。例如,使用KEYS命令可以查看所有键,使用GET命令可以获取指定键的值,使用INFO命令可以显示Redis服务器的相关信息。

    三、使用编程语言的Redis客户端库查看Redis缓存

    1. 安装Redis客户端库:
      根据使用的编程语言,选择合适的Redis客户端库进行安装和配置。例如,对于Java语言,可以使用Jedis、Lettuce等库;对于Python语言,可以使用redis-py等库。

    2. 导入Redis客户端库:
      在程序中导入所使用的Redis客户端库,并进行相应的配置。

    3. 连接到Redis服务器:
      在程序中使用相关的连接语句连接到Redis服务器。需要指定Redis服务器的地址、端口号和(如果设置了密码)密码。

    4. 查看Redis缓存:
      通过编程语言的Redis客户端库提供的API,可以使用相应的命令来查看Redis缓存。例如,使用keys()方法可以获取所有键,使用get()方法可以获取指定键的值,使用info()方法可以获取Redis服务器的相关信息。

    通过以上三种方法,可以方便地查看Redis缓存中存储的数据和相关信息。选择合适的方法取决于个人需求和使用场景。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部